Robert Evans 24, has been charged with manslaughter. Robert Busby Evans 47, and Barry Evans 54, have been charged with accessory after the fact. They are from the UK and fled to the UK.
 
  • #266
^^^^All three are in custody in the UK.

They will be extradited at some future time.

''Police say two of the men are from the United Kingdom and are currently before the courts in relation to extradition.

“The are no timelines available for the extradition of the accused individuals,” police stated in a release.

"We are pleased to provide some long-awaited insight into the investigation and the court process in order for our community to continue to heal," said Owen Sound Police Chief Craig Ambrose.

"This complex investigation was successfully resolved thanks to the dedicated coordination and hard work of multiple police services and partners. This case underscores the critical importance of strong relationships among local and international law enforcement agencies," stated OPP Deputy Commissioner Marty Kearns.''
